Yes, it's a .NET binary.  I am developing in VS.NET on windows but running
the app on Linux OS.

Strange thing is, I can execute this as ./app on the 64bit Linux ubuntu
systems I have tried, but on the 32bit ones, I have to do 'mono app.exe' and
this _seems_ to effect performance.  At least the app handles half as many
queries per second on the testing I've done so far.  Performance seems to
drop by half compared to the version I can run as ./app, and I don't know
why this is.  If the code is running through some form of interpreter,
perhaps this is the reason?

Can I perhaps compile the app on Windows with Mono and not get this issue?
